Visiting from the South Devon Railway, pannier tank 1369 works towards Bewdley tunnel with a goods train bound for Kidderminster. Taken on Saturday morning of the Spring Steam Gala, 1369 was brought in as a later replacement for failed resident 813. 12 vehicles in this rake of wagons, a real testament to those who restore and maintain them.

7812 Erlestoke Manor works out of Bewdley with the 0759 to Bridgnorth, Saturday morning of the Spring Steam Gala. With the gala timetable having early morning trains I was keen to take advantage and get some shots from different angles. Initially looked at the viaduct just out of shot on to the left but this view was better. Got lucky with the traffic, have brightened up the sign for the railway a little. May do a version where I try and take out as much modern stuff as I can, this 'as it was' will do for now though!

D1015 'Western Champion' passes the classic viewpoint at Kings Sutton with its loaded test run/Pathfinder one way railtour from Paddington to Birmingham New Street. The largest gallery I have personally ever seen up on the bridge for this, think there must have been about 50 strong by the time it came.

After a break at Banbury. D1015 'Western Champion' continued with its its loaded test run/Pathfinder one way railtour from Paddington to Birmingham New Street. Seen heading north at Clattercote, it run would to Leamington before taking the branch to Coventry and heading for Bescot yard. The Class 57 on the rear would take the train on from there to New Street.

With a sunny morning forecast in Worcestershire I could not resist having a go at the two Black 5s on this rare morning path via the Lickey. Rather than go to the incline itself I wanted to try this spot at Oddingley, not been here before so was glad to find this view was on with the Malverns in the distance. Locomotives are 44871 leading 45407 with this second day of the GB from Cheltenham to Lancaster.
